    Tourism, Culture, Arts and Recreation Minister Steve Crocker is on the west coast today to make an announcement at the Corner Brook Civic Centre. It gets underway at 1 p.m. and concerns the Newfoundland and Labrador Games. Crocker will be joined by Corner Brook MHA Gerry Byrne, Mayor Jim Parsons, and Darren Colbourne from Sport NL.
